Isaac Orr

Isaac Orr

  • June 7, 2014

    The Preventable Tragedy of Energy Poverty

    In our world of laptops, iPads, flat-screen TVs, microwaves, and jet-skis, it is easy to forget that 1.3 billion people on this planet, nearly one in five overall, do not have access to electricity. Even fewer people have access to clean cooking area...